FAQs for Flight Operations Support Specialist

  • Filipino Flight Operations Support Specialists commonly use flight planning software such as Jeppesen FlitePlan, SkyVector, and ForeFlight. They also work with operational communication tools like ACARS and FlightAware for real-time tracking and updates.

  • Outsourced Flight Operations Support Specialists typically handle flight scheduling using systems like Sabre, Amadeus, and AODB systems. They are skilled at coordinating schedules while factoring in aircraft availability, crew requirements, and regulatory compliance.

  • Filipino Flight Operations Support Specialists are well-versed in FAA regulations and international aviation standards. They understand compliance related to flight operations, including safety protocols and air traffic control guidelines, ensuring adherence during all operations.

  • Yes, Filipino specialists are trained to manage emergency flight operations. They effectively coordinate with the flight crew and ground support teams to develop contingency plans, ensuring passenger safety and compliance during any flight irregularities.

  • Remote Flight Operations Support Specialists utilize various communication tools, including radio systems, VHF, and secure messaging apps like WhatsApp or Slack. This ensures seamless communication with flight crews for updated information and operational instructions.

  • Offshore Flight Operations Support Specialists deliver detailed reports, including flight plans, crew schedules, and operational performance analyses. These documents are typically formatted in digital formats such as PDFs and spreadsheets for easy access and sharing.

Flight Operations Support Specialist: A Typical Day

The role of a Flight Operations Support Specialist is essential in ensuring efficient and seamless flight operations. By handling daily tasks meticulously, you contribute to the safety, compliance, and timing of airline services, enabling the entire team to work more effectively. A well-organized daily routine allows for swift troubleshooting, effective communication, and proper planning, ultimately enhancing overall operational performance.

Morning Routine (Your Business Hours Start)

Your day begins with a critical morning routine that sets the tone for effective operations. First, you check the operational bulletin for any updates regarding flight schedules, crew assignments, and potential disruptions. You then prepare for the day by organizing your workspace, reviewing your calendar, and prioritizing tasks based on urgency and importance. Initial communications with flight crews and other operational departments are vital, as they establish any immediate priorities and align everyone on the day's objectives. This proactive approach ensures you are equipped to tackle challenges head-on as they arise.

Flight Planning Support

A core responsibility of your role lies in providing comprehensive flight planning support. You utilize specialized software such as flight management systems to review routing, fuel calculations, and weather forecasts. By generating flight plans, you ensure compliance with safety regulations and operational standards. Additionally, you collaborate with pilots and dispatchers to confirm the feasibility of planned routes and make necessary adjustments based on real-time data. Your attention to detail in this area is crucial in preventing delays and enhancing efficiency.

Communication Handling

Another major aspect of your responsibilities involves managing communication between various departments. Throughout the day, you coordinate with maintenance, crew scheduling, and operations teams to relay important information regarding flight statuses, delays, or technical issues. You expertly handle inbound inquiries and ensure that responses are timely and accurate, leveraging tools such as email and operational chat platforms. Your ability to maintain clear communication channels is vital for fostering collaboration and ensuring smooth operations across all functions.

Regulatory Compliance Monitoring

Monitoring regulatory compliance is an additional area of focus that is critical to your role. You work diligently to ensure all operational activities adhere to aviation regulations and company policies. This includes reviewing flight data for compliance with Federal Aviation Administration (FAA) and international regulations. Additionally, you prepare documentation for audits and assist in the implementation of safety management systems. By ensuring that standards are met, you help maintain operational integrity and promote safety throughout flight operations.

Flight Operations Support Specialist vs Similar Roles

Hire a Flight Operations Support Specialist when:

  • Your organization requires dedicated support for day-to-day flight operations, ensuring safety and compliance
  • The role involves managing detailed flight information and logistics, coordinating with pilots, crew, and air traffic control
  • You need expertise in flight scheduling, optimizing aircraft utilization, and addressing operational disruptions
  • Your team requires a professional who can liaise effectively with both internal departments and external aviation stakeholders

Consider an Technical Support Specialist instead if:

  • Your organization needs someone with a strong emphasis on resolving customer inquiries related to flight technology and systems
  • You are looking for a candidate with specific IT skills to handle complex software applications utilized in aviation operations

Consider an Customer Service Representative instead if:

  • Your main need is for customer-facing interactions related to booking, cancellations, and inquiries, rather than operational support
  • You require a person skilled in general customer service protocols without a focus on aviation compliance and procedures
  • Your operational needs are more aligned with handling passenger experience than managing flight logistics

Consider an Travel Support Specialist instead if:

  • Your focus is on assisting customers with travel arrangements and inquiries, rather than coordinating flight operations
  • You need expertise in supporting a variety of travel-related customer queries, such as itinerary changes and accommodations
  • Your organization requires a role that emphasizes customer experience in the travel context over operational logistics
